I have given this song the sub-title: "A Crazy Choral Etude for Rolled Rs and Perfect 5ths." It is meant, no pun intended, to be a musical lark, great fun for a choir to sing, rolling Rs like crazy, with no holding back.
NB: One day I woke up to the realization that I had independently written four choral works, each of which had evoked a different season, and so it seemed natural to group them together into a choral suite that I have called "The Ottawa Four Seasons Suite."
"Let's sing, it's Spring!", with its rousing coda section, works perfectly as the closing number of this suite.
Also of note, in early 2018, I applied to be a participant at one of the Vancouver Chamber Choir's Interplay workshops funded by the SOCAN Foundation and to my delight I was accepted.

The song in the clip is called "Wan E Pap." It was composed and arranged by Fredrick Masambaya - Production Manager at Kenyan BOys Choir.
The song depicts our musical prowess and artistry. In the song we boast of being professionals in music and dance.

We attend annual Sing for Water events in Lon... moreBased in Manchester's iconic Band on the Wall venue we are an open access mixed choir. No auditions and no need to read music. We sing a mix of world, gospel pop and folk music often with a left leaning theme. We attend annual Sing for Water events in London and Manchester and Street Choirs Festival. Very welcoming and all ages.
